    Intelligent Control Layer

    Features the Siemens S7-1200 PLC module with 16 Digital Inputs (DI) and 16 Digital Outputs (DO) for robust control capabilities.

    Supports Modbus RTU/TCP protocols, enabling connection to up to 128 nodes, including soil sensors and weather stations.

    Integrated Kunlun Tongtai 15-inch touchscreen with a built-in agricultural HMI interface for effortless scheduling of irrigation, supplemental lighting, and ventilation strategies.

    IoT Communication Layer

    Equipped with a 4G DTU module in transparent transmission mode, supporting MQTT protocol for seamless cloud platform integration.

    Signal isolation modules provide voltage isolation to eliminate ground loop interference, ensuring system reliability and performance.

    Safety Power Distribution System

    Features a Chint circuit breaker group with dual protection against overloads and short-circuits for enhanced safety.

    Includes lightning surge protectors designed to mitigate risks associated with field lightning.

    Scenario-Based Application Value

    Enables remote monitoring of greenhouse parameters via a WeChat Mini Program, with 5 years of historical data storage for easy access.

    Integrates with fertigation systems for automatic adjustment of EC and pH levels based on real-time crop growth models.

    Top-mounted 485 bus interface ensures compatibility with various smart agricultural equipment, including harvesters and drones, facilitating advanced agricultural practices.
